What happens when call 000?

Your call is being connected. ' An operator will answer your call and ask whether you need Police, Fire or Ambulance, and they will then connect you to the appropriate emergency service once you have confirmed the state and town or suburb that you are calling from.


What does it mean when you call 000?

The Triple Zero (000) service is the quickest way to get the right emergency service to help you. It should be used to contact Police, Fire or Ambulance service in life threatening or emergency situations. Calls to Triple Zero (000) are free and can be made from mobile phones, home or work phones or pay phones.

Can 000 track your location?

One advantage of using the Emergency+ app to call 000 is that if you don't know your exact location, the app will use the GPS on your smartphone to help you to give emergency services your location. The Emergency+ app is available to download free of charge from the Google Play store and Apple App store.

When you call 000 can they see your location?

In an emergency situation every second counts. Advanced Mobile Location... or AML can estimate your location when you make a Triple Zero call. Calling triple zero from an AML enabled smartphone will provide the police, fire or ambulance service with the coordinates of your location, while you're talking.

Can you still call 000 without credit?

You can call Triple Zero (000) 24 hours a day, seven days a week from any landline, pay phone or mobile phone. Calls to Triple Zero (000) are always free. If using a pay phone, you do not need to use a coin. If using a pre-paid mobile phone with no credit, you can still call Triple Zero (000) and you will be connected.


How do you call 000 if you can't talk?

If you can't speak English, you can call triple zero (000) and ask for Police, Fire or Ambulance. Stay on the line and they will organise a translator. If you are unable to speak, you will be directed to an interactive voice response (IVR) unit.

What do you call if 000 doesn't work?

112—International standard emergency number

Dialling 112 directs you to the same Triple Zero (000) call service and does not give your call priority over Triple Zero (000). 112 is an international standard emergency number which can only be dialled on a digital mobile phone.

How do you call the police without talking?

Call 999 from a mobile

If you don't speak or answer questions, press 55 when prompted and your call will be transferred to the police. Pressing 55 only works on mobiles and doesn't allow the police to track your location. If you don't press 55 your call will be ended.

How do you call 911 silently?

Call 911, wait for an answer, then use your telephone's keypad to "talk" to the dispatcher. Press 1 if you need police, 2 for fire and 3 for an ambulance. If the dispatcher asks you questions, 4 means "yes" and 5 means "no."
